The article from RealClearPolitics discusses a segment on PBS where reporter Amna Nawaz and her colleagues analyze the unwavering support for former President Donald Trump among his base, despite factual reporting to the contrary. Nawaz highlights that Trump supporters tend to trust Trump's statements over media reports, even when those reports are fact-based. This phenomenon is attributed to a deep-seated belief in Trump's narrative, which often portrays him as a victim of media bias and political persecution. The discussion points out the challenges journalists face in combating misinformation when public trust in media is low, and how this dynamic affects the political landscape, particularly in the context of the upcoming elections. The segment underscores the difficulty in bridging the gap between factual journalism and the alternative realities constructed by political figures like Trump.
